Iago Aspas, born on August first, nineteen eighty-seven, is a distinguished Spanish professional footballer who has made a significant impact in the world of football as a striker. He currently serves as the captain of La Liga club Celta de Vigo, where he has spent the majority of his career.
Throughout his impressive journey, Aspas has participated in five hundred twenty-four official matches over sixteen seasons, netting an impressive two hundred fourteen goals. His La Liga debut came in two thousand twelve, and he briefly ventured to Liverpool the following year. However, after a loan spell at Sevilla, he returned to Celta de Vigo in two thousand fifteen, reaffirming his commitment to the club.
In addition to his club success, Aspas has also represented the Spain national team, making his senior debut in two thousand sixteen. He showcased his talent on the international stage during the two thousand eighteen World Cup, further solidifying his reputation as a top-tier footballer.
